Establishment of tissue culture regeneration system of Populus nigra var thevestina

Show more [+] Less [-]English. The study is to explore the best culture condition of axillary buds mutiplication and rooting in Populus nigra var thevestina tissue culture under normal temperature. With the basic MS medium added with different concentrations of IBA, NAA and 6-BA, the rooting and callus induction were observed. The best medium for dedifferentiation was MS + 6-BA 1.0 mg/L + IBA 0.1 mg/L, the frequency of callus induction was 90%; The ideal medium for induction and differentiation of the callus was 1/2MS + IBA 0.1 mg/L + 6-BA 0.5 mg/L, induction and differentiation rate was 67.1%; The medium for shoot proliferation was MS + 6-BA 1.0 mg/L + IBA 0.1mg/L, proliferation number was 5.8; The optimum medium for producing roots was 1/2MS + IBA 1.0 mg/L with 81.3% rooting ratio. The tissue culture regeneration system was established, which laid a basis for the storage invitro of germplasm resources.
